Summary

This summary covers 21 available inspections for All Star Learning Center from October 21, 2021 through November 17, 2025.

Nine inspections recorded violations, with 21 recorded violations in total.

The most recent higher-concern violation was on November 17, 2025 and involved licensing compliance.

Other violations was a higher-concern topic that showed up in two inspections.

The available reports do not include a later inspection with no recorded violations after that violation.
